The Henderson County Lady Colonels came away with a, 59-28, win against the Union County Bravettes in the 6th District Championship Game in Morganfield last night.
The Lady Colonels won their 27th District Championship with the win over Union County last night.
The leading scorers for the Bravettes was Paige Steward with 13 points while Bri Bell had 4 points. Dana Curry tallied 4 points and 4 rebounds while Aspen Davis added 2 points and 4 rebounds. Addi Tomayo had 2 points while Miley Mendoza contributed 2 points. To round out the scoring, Brylee Jackson added 1 point on the night.
The leading scorers for the Lady Colonels was Addy Gish with 16 points while Brooklyn Gibson had 8 points and 3 assists. Allyson Rideout had 8 points, 4 rebounds, and 5 steals while Rashia Cansler had 7 points and 3 steals. A’Tylia Green had 5 points, 6 rebounds, 5 assists, and 4 steals while Jersey Gardner tallied 5 points and 4 rebounds. Azayah Hall scored 4 points and grabbed 3 rebounds while Anna Kemp had 3 points. To round out the scoring, JaNyla Locher had 3 points and 3 steals on the night.
The Bravettes shot 3 for 4 (75%) from the free throw line to the Lady Colonels who were 8 for 11 (73%). The Bravettes shot 3 for 10 (30%) from behind the three point line to the Lady Colonels who were 5 for 21 (24%). The Bravettes had a total of 17 rebounds while the Lady Colonels had 28 total rebounds in the game. The Lady Colonels recorded 11 assists, 19 steals, and 2 blocks. The Bravettes committed 27 turnovers to the Lady Colonels who committed 12 turnovers on the night.
The Lady Colonels who recieved the All District Team pictured above left to right: A’Tylia Green, Brooklyn Gibson, and Addy Gish.
The Lady Colonels improve to (24-5) on the season while the Bravettes fall to (15-11).
